I think so many listen to this clip and start overreacting. Spurgeon wasn't saying anyone would pray that way; he is saying that the Arminian belief that emphasizes the will of man and his decision as the prime cause of salvation would logically lead to that conclusion. In the same way, I've heard today many anti-Calvinists spout the same things about Calvinist. Here is a cut and paste of a comment down below:

"The Calvinist Prayer: Thank you Lord that you picked ME as one of THE SPECIAL ELECT! Thank you God that I'm not one of those wretched reprobates! Thank you God for loving ME, for choosing ME, for regenerating ME, for wanting ME in heaven for saving ME...ME...ME...ME...ME! Oh God, what would I do without ME! ME ME ME ME ME! Thank you God I'm so IRRESISTIBLE!!! Thank you God for showing ME all your HIDDEN SECRETS that you kept from all those wicked sinners! Thank you For making ME sooo special and ENLIGHTENED!!! I'm so glad you MADE ME accept you!! And finally Lord, thank you for throwing all those no good rotten god-hating non-calvinists in hell where they belong! AMEN."

One side says Arminians would boast about their salvation, but I doubt any Arminian would outwardly boast. They believe in the grace of God and salvation on the cross, but their definition of God's sovereignty and man's will differs. The other side says the Calvinist would boast about being the elect as if God chose them because they were special. Yet I've never heard any Calvinists boast that as well. What happens is both sides have their own presuppositions about their position and want to show the other side the logical problems with it and many times do it in a fashion that only provokes anger. We are saved by God's love and grace (John 3:16, Ephesians 2:8-9), but this discussion gets so ugly that I think people just want to be "right" instead of edifying and exhorting one another.

I was saved by the Lord at an independent Baptist church that I still attend now. That was almost twenty years ago. For my first nine to ten years I never heard of Calvinism until I asked a brother in the Lord at my church about Romans 9 because I was bothered by the verses I read. That is when I was introduced to Calvinism and the introduction basically had the similar underlying tone of the Calvinist prayer I cut and paste. I said, "NO, I don't think anything like that." Yet no one explained the meaning of Romans 9. My pastors always told me to read and study my scriptures, so I did. And wrestled with all these verses I read for years before God just showed me that He was God and everything He did was good. So I wouldn't call myself a Calvinist (because there is more baggage to that name than just God's sovereignty), but I do believe that God is sovereign in salvation and it begins with Him, not us. Yet just me coming to that conclusion was enough to make others angry. The crux of the objections were, God would be unrighteous and how could God hold man responsible for his sins if He was in sovereign control of salvation? And yet I saw both objections raised and answered in Romans 9:14-24 and came to the conclusion that God is sovereign over all. Yet there will always be name calling on both sides and that is the saddest part of all.
